Sexual experimentation is a way for couples to explore their boundaries and push their sexual limits without breaking up their relationship. It can include activities like roleplaying, exploring different positions, using sex toys, trying out new locations or times, and having threesomes. When navigating sexual experimentation, it's important that partners communicate openly and honestly about what they want and don't want to do. They should also respect each other's feelings and avoid doing anything that would harm them physically or emotionally.
Experimenting ethically means being aware of consent and safety guidelines, such as asking for permission before engaging in certain acts, practicing safe sex, being mindful of emotional triggers, and communicating throughout the experience. Partners should discuss how they feel afterward and make sure that both parties are satisfied with the outcome. If one partner feels uncomfortable or unsafe, they should stop immediately.
To preserve the emotional connection between partners, it's important to maintain mutual trust and respect during sexual experimentation. This means treating each other with kindness and compassion and keeping the lines of communication open. Couples should talk about their goals for the experience and agree on what they will and won't do together. They should also take time to reflect on their own desires and understand their partner's needs.
Moral integrity requires partners to be honest with themselves and each other about their values and beliefs. It involves considering whether an act aligns with their moral code and respecting the autonomy of others involved in the experimentation.
If a couple wants to try swinging, they need to think about how it could impact their relationship with others and ensure that all participants consent and feel comfortable with the situation.
Navigating sexual experimentation ethically while preserving emotional connection and moral integrity is possible by communicating openly, being safe and consensual, and respecting boundaries. It takes effort and commitment, but can lead to deeper intimacy and fulfillment within a relationship.
